    Betonline - Anyone receive their free bottle of Dom P yet ?
    So I took advantage of their generous offer of deposit a dime, receive a free bottle of Dom P..turned down the bonus and they agreed to honor with a 1x RO of funds.

    Havent received anything yet, so contacted them..they promised a follow up with the person handling this. No reply, so e-mailed again today and got this "We really appreciate your businness but what happens is that we had to go through some legal issues because in certain states we can not ship alcoholic beverages"

    Amazing..an offshore sportsbook is concerned with meeting legal regulations on the shipment of booze (which is restricted in certain states I understand and 100% agree). The thing I am confused about is, last time I checked online bookmaking was prohibited in EVERY state. Seems they are very specific in which laws they are willing to overlook (those that they can profit from) and which they will obey (those that cost them money).

    I am still happy with these guys and has been a very profitable experience. They have paid within hours on each payout request via book 2 book and added new shops recently which just makes them all the more attractive. Just curious as to if anyone ever did receive their free booze.
